Cyprus introduces energy storage subsidy scheme

Cyprus has introduced its first ever energy storage subsidy scheme concerning large-scale renewable energy plants, targeting a 350 MWh rollout. The scheme has a competitive character, offering EUR 35 million ($36 million) for the purchase and installation of energy storage units alongside existing solar PV, wind and biomass power plants.

Cyprus approves its first energy storage subsidy scheme

The approval of the support scheme follows the public consultation and the General Policy Framework for Energy Storage, which were completed in October 2024 and July 2023 respectively. According to MECI''s documents, the first tender will include existing and new renewable energy projects. For existing projects, grant amount is capped at 125

Storage & Renewables Electrifying Cyprus SREC

•Energy storage is defined according to the Directive (ΕU) 2019/944. •Defines the obligations and responsibilities of CERA, the TSOC and the DSO, regarding the energy storage. •Obligation to obtain a licence for energy storage facility from CERA. •Provisions of ownership of energy storage facilities by the DSO and TSOC.

What percentage of Cyprus' electricity will come from renewables in 2030?

Based on this analysis, between 25% and 40% of Cyprus’ electricity supply can come from renewables in 2030, in the economically optimal mix. Solar PV is the predominant renewable energy technology in all scenarios, supplying between 15% and 27% of the electricity consumed in Cyprus in 2030.
